OPINION
SUTTON, Circuit Judge.
Robert Fabian, a representative of a yet-to-be-certified class, seeks recovery from a helmet manufacturer for misrepresenting the safety of its helmets. The district court granted the defendant's motion to dismiss the suit, holding that Fabian's complaint fails to state a cognizable claim. Because Fabian's factual allegations, when construed in his favor, state a plausible claim for relief, we reverse.
